How can companies effectively measure the impact of the changes implemented based on internal feedback to ensure continuous improvement in the customer experience?
Companies can effectively measure the impact of changes implemented by analyzing metrics such as customer satisfaction scores, Net Promoter Score (NPS), and customer retention rates. Conducting regular surveys and collecting feedback directly from customers can provide valuable insights into the effectiveness of the changes. Utilizing tools like customer journey mapping and tracking customer interactions can also help in identifying areas for improvement and measuring the impact of changes on the overall customer experience. Continuous monitoring and analysis of these metrics will allow companies to make data-driven decisions and ensure ongoing improvement in the customer experience.
